Output 63de7a46ce3fcc9ff08f5cf89445a46c60a3d41a71e1351f01ef3af0b8d8ee32:2

value
699836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5968ac43c49dd4b76933a306cf38f199dae2942f OP_EQUAL
address
39qmTRC1hdBN51jY6LFVaNQKxDHahgey94
transaction
63de7a46ce3fcc9ff08f5cf89445a46c60a3d41a71e1351f01ef3af0b8d8ee32
spent
true